About the Course
This course will take participants through a comprehensive look at the functions of drilling fluids. It will address how to engineer a mud system, as well as cover water based, oil based, and synthetic mud systems.
The course material for each class can be customized to the client’s specifications and requirements, as well as be extended into a two-week course. A lab visit can also be arranged depending on location and availability.
Course Objectives
The participants will learn how:
Use clays and polymers to achieve desired mud properties
- Apply water chemistry to the treatment of drilling fluids
- Perform complete water-based fluid as well as non-aqueous fluid tests using API Recommended Practice 13B/ISO 10414-1*
- Evaluate and apply the results of an API drilling fluids report to maximize drilling operations and minimize non-productive time
- Identify critical drilling fluid contaminants and prescribe corrective treatments for effective drilling fluid management
- Calculate the chloride concentration of the drilling fluid in order to maintain wellbore stability
- Select non-aqueous fluids to meet drilling requirements and environmental concerns
- Manage non-aqueous drilling fluid systems
- Minimize formation damage to optimize well producibility
- Evaluate options for drilling fluid waste management
Course Content
Basics of Drilling Fluids
- Functions of drilling fluids, Composition of water-based mud
- Clay chemistry, Rheology
Water Based & Oil Based Mud Systems
- Products and systems, High performance WBM
- Oil and synthetic based mud products and systems
System Circulation and Pipe Problems
- Lost circulation, Stuck pipe problems
- HPHT challenges, HPHT applications and systems
Hole Cleaning and Completion Fluids
- Hole cleaning
- Virtual hydraulics and real time measurements
- Reservoir drill-in fluid system, Completions fluid
- Well clean up and displacement procedures
Equipment and Future Technologies
- Solid control equipment, Emerging technologies
